Similar to Besachio et al., we demonstrated that the joint use of sinus attenuation and H/H ratio yielded a better diagnostic performance than that provided by either parameter alone, nevertheless the difference among them did not reach statistical significance indicating that in an emergency condition with no available lab results, measurement of absolute sinus attenuation can be used with a comparable degree of diagnostic confidence [ 1 ].
